As
part of my current full-time position, I serve as administrative support to
all of the Emeritus faculty in UC Berkeley's EE department. Part of that duty
is to redesign and update websites. For these projects, I took department
templates and customized them to fit the Professor's specific needs, while
simultaneously updating the CSS, cleaning up and modernizing the code, and
using my sense of color and design to make the page more aesthetically pleasing
to look at. Tools Used: Photoshop CS2,
Notepad
